Murder: Did gunman lie in wait at victim's home?

THE killer of a 31-year-old businessman who died after being shot in the early hours of March 1 may have been laying in wait at his house, police have revealed.

The victim - who has been named as David John O'Leary - was gunned down at his luxury home in the quiet hamlet of Lydden, near Margate after a night out.

Police were alerted to the shooting at Valley Road at around 2.45am. Mr O'Leary was found dead when officers arrived at the scene.

A police spokesman said: "A number of different lines of enquiry are being followed up, including the possibility that someone was waiting in Mr O'Leary's home when he returned after a night out.

"Extensive enquiries, including house-to-house, have been carried out over the weekend but officers are still keen to hear from anyone with information.

"Neighbourhood policing teams are patrolling the area. Anyone with concerns can talk to those officers but it is not believed there is any risk to the public.
